WebSep 26, 2024 · DynamoDB and Redshift follow different sets of rules for their table names. While DynamoDB allows for use of up to 255 characters to form the table name, Redshift limits it to 127 characters and prohibits the use of many special characters including dots and dash. WebApr 5, 2016 · In the DynamoDB console, enable the DynamoDB Streams functionality on the all_products table by selecting the table and choosing Manage Stream. Multiple options are available for the stream. For this use case, you need new items to appear in the stream; choose either New image or New and old images. WebTables, attributes, and other objects in DynamoDB must have names. Names should be meaningful and concise—for example, names such as Products, Books, and Authors are self-explanatory. The following are the naming rules for DynamoDB: All names must be encoded using UTF-8, and are case-sensitive. Table names and index names must be …

WebJul 7, 2024 · A query that is run with the same collation as a case-insensitive index will return case-insensitive results. Since these queries are covered by indexes, they execute very quickly. Third, you can run a case-insensitive query by setting the default collation strength for queries and indexes to a strength of 1 or 2 when you create a collection. By default, a Scan operation returns all of the data attributes for every item in the table or index. You can use the ProjectionExpression parameter so that Scan only returns some of the attributes, rather than all of them.
